SUBJECT: Damascus Media Reaction: Syria/Iran, Syria/China, 
Conference of Parliamentary Union of OIC Member States, 
Palestinian Territories, Iraq, Lebanon (4/13) 
 
 
1. Summary: Syrian papers reported President Asad's meeting with 
Sheikh Hashemi Rafsanjani, Head of the Iranian Expediency 
Council. The meeting dealt with mutual cooperation, the current 
regional situation, mainly in Iraq and Palestine, and the 
international conference due to be held in Tehran to support the 
Palestinian people. 
 
Papers also highlighted President Asad's meeting on Wednesday 
with Wang Li Chiwan, Member of the Politburo of the Central 
Committee of the Chinese Communist Party, who confirmed support 
for the modernization and development of Syria, restoration of 
the occupied Golan, and a just and comprehensive peace based on 
relevant international resolutions. Mr. Chiwan held a joint press 
conference with Assistant Secretary General of al-Ba'th Arab 
Socialist Party, Abdullah al-Ahmar. 
 
The Syrian press also reported the fourth conference of the 
Parliamentary Union of OIC member states in Istanbul, with the 
participation of Mahmoud Abrash, Speaker of the Syrian 
Parliament, who charged that "campaigns are being 
launched against the future of the Islamic peoples and their 
beliefs, and this has become a real conflict between the west and 
the east." He added, "what was published regarding Prophet 
Mohammed revealed the true picture of the hostile media campaign 
against Islam and Islamic peoples." He called for a strategy to 
confront these challenges. 
 
End of summary.

3.  Editorial Block Quotes: 
 
----------------------- 
 
"Assassination Attempt" 
 
----------------------- 
 
Khaled al-Ashhab, an editorialist in government-owned Al-Thawra, 
commented (4/13): "Israel, in one way or another, was the party 
that planned, financed, and did the training for the attempt on 
the life of Hizballah Secretary General Hasan Nasrallah.... 
 
"Tools in Lebanon remained silent on the attempt.... Naturally, 
 
 
they will not accuse the party that they kept accusing until 
recently Syria. For they are not fools, and they do not want 
people to accuse them of foolishness. And they will not accuse 
Israel in any way, not because Israel is beyond accusation, but 
because one cannot, no matter how fair, transparent, and 
courageous, disavow his heart and hands...." 
 
--------------------- 
 
"Still There Is Hope" 
 
--------------------- 
 
Isam Dari, an editorialist in government-owned Tishreen, 
commented (4/13): "It is sad that Arabs have been unable to 
adopt a united position or at least forge an economic unity, 
even though they know that there is no place in today's world 
for small countries and blocs.... 
 
"Our big Arab homeland has all the elements of power that would 
enable it to establish a competitive economic bloc capable of 
standing fast in the world of major blocs.... 
 
"The only way out of the difficult Arab situation lies in the 
reactivation of existing agreements and treaties in a way that 
ultimately leads to the creation of solid grounds for a unified 
Arab political position to confront challenges and ward off the 
numerous dangers.... 
 
"Despite the complicated situation and the chronic differences, 
there is still hope that the Arabs will unify positions and 
achieve a better future...." 
 
---------------------- 
 
"Punishment of Victim" 
 
---------------------- 
 
Omar Jaftali, an editorialist in government-owned Tishreen, 
commented (4/13): "UN organizations are warning against a 
dangerous humanitarian disaster in the Palestinian territories 
due to the American and European positions toward the 
Palestinian government.... These US and European positions are 
unfair and illogical.... They show blind bias toward Israel.... 
 
"They are punishing the victim because he is rejecting 
humiliation and the abandonment of his rights.... The world is 
not only watching the suffering of the Palestinian people, but 
also deliberately making it worse...."
